Shops on Fawns Manor Road, TW14

Advertisements



Key

Computer Systems & Software (Sales) (Office & Administration) based in the Fawns Manor Road area of Feltham
Tel: 020 87515171
Address: 11 Fawns Manor Road Feltham Middlesex TW14 8EL
View Key's profile